Pembroke Pines, Florida
4300 SW 113th Terrace, Pembroke Pines, FL 33025, United States
9672 Pines Blvd, Pembroke Pines, FL 33024, United States
713 SW 88th Ave, Pembroke Pines, FL 33025, United States
11011 Sheridan St SUITE 201, Pembroke Pines, FL 33026, United States
Apartment Rental Agency
1711 NW 123rd Ave, Pembroke Pines, FL 33026, United States